WiSA Technologies to Acquire Comhear, Inc.
May 15, 2023
WiSA Technologies, Inc. signed a non-binding letter of intent to acquire Comhear, Inc., an AI-enabled adaptive audio technology developer. The proposed stock-for-stock acquisition (expected to close in Q3 2023) would combine Comhear’s adaptive filtering and beam-steering audio IP with WiSA’s spatial wireless audio platform to expand product offerings and leverage existing customer relationships.
